Seiichi Tagawa is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Surfaces, Coatings and Films and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Seiichi Tagawa has authored 519 papers receiving a total of 11.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 315 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 111 papers in Surfaces, Coatings and Films and 100 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Seiichi Tagawa’s work include Advancements in Photolithography Techniques (206 papers), Integrated Circuits and Semiconductor Failure Analysis (147 papers) and Electron and X-Ray Spectroscopy Techniques (109 papers). Seiichi Tagawa is often cited by papers focused on Advancements in Photolithography Techniques (206 papers), Integrated Circuits and Semiconductor Failure Analysis (147 papers) and Electron and X-Ray Spectroscopy Techniques (109 papers). Seiichi Tagawa coll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and India. Seiichi Tagawa's co-authors include Takahiro Kozawa, Akinori Saeki, Shu Seki, Kazuo Kobayashi, Kazumasa Okamoto, Yoneho Tabata, Toshiro Itani, Yoichi Yoshida, Hiroaki Oizumi and Takuzo Aida and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Physical Review Letters.
